I would say the pattern is for an intermediate crocheter, it uses bobble stitches and crocheting into back loops. The pattern features a mitred design and has a lovely textural look. I think this would also make a great dishcloth.
The pattern calls for DK yarn, although I chose to make mine in Aran with a 5mm hook. I used Drops Paris in colours Light Purple and White and Scheepjes Cahlista in Crystalline. I worked a few rows less than the pattern called for to get the correct size. The first few rows were a bit fiddly but the repeats are easy to remember and I enjoyed making it.
